Output 1338ab50023d6a80455bb74f0573decc4eba497115038a190a19e439f651fa40:16

value
1675112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734637c64a8afbe9bcc4b0ca565106b52a322044 OP_EQUAL
address
3CCXkRjs89MqQZ4WFBoTbmLTqWRSeHhreE
transaction
1338ab50023d6a80455bb74f0573decc4eba497115038a190a19e439f651fa40
spent
true